Marcus St, Kings Park NSW 2148
Marcus St, Kings Park NSW 2148 is a local road where 100% of the 26 residential properties are houses. 2 homes sit above the street; 16 homes sit level with the street; 8 homes sit below the street. 5 homes are recommended for a flood check, and 21 homes have other flood classification. What are the risk and overlay factors on Marcus St?
There are no bushfire, heritage, or flood overlay risks on Marcus St. Five properties are recommended for a flood check, and 21 fall under other flood classifications, meaning no flood risk has been identified or they have not been mapped. There are no high-voltage powerline risks on the street.
Are properties on Marcus St mostly on high, level or low ground?
2 homes sit above the street; 16 homes sit level with the street; 8 homes sit below the street. Different site heights relative to the street can influence site characteristics, so buyers should assess the specific property rather than relying on the street average.
What type of road is Marcus St?
Marcus St is a local road in Kings Park. Local roads generally serve nearby residents rather than carrying significant through traffic, which typically results in a quieter environment for residents.
